Indiana University is hosting a mobile COVID-19 testing and vaccine clinic in Bloomington at 800 North Indiana Avenue this week. The clinic is open January 5th through the 8th from noon- 8 p.m.
The clinic is in partnership with the Indiana Department of Health and open to anyone in the community. It will offer PCR and rapid antigen testing, as well as Pfizer and Moderna vaccines and boosters.
Parking is available on site or in the lot at 12th and Fess Street. An IU permit is not required to park for the clinic.
Appointments are preferred but not required. To sign up, visit one of the links below and click “Mobile sites,” then “Monroe.”
